ELECTRIC FEEL

Love at first sight: That's how the British designer Sandra Choi describes her earliest encounter with Japan's capital in 2013, when she visited after taking the reins at her uncle's storied fashion house. In the decade since, she has gone again and again, each time finding fresh fodder for her work. "The inspiration offered by the city is endless," says Choi, who recently collaborated with Sailor Moon creator Naoko Takeuchi on a capsule collection to celebrate the 30th anniversary of the iconic manga. She particularly loves Tokyo's penchant for pragmatic, high-quality design that innovates while honoring what came before. "Multifaceted, the old with the new, the Zen with the futurism," she says. "It's a bit like Jimmy Choo." Here she shares her favorite places to absorb the city's singular culture, from vibrant, trendsetting neighborhoods to lively homestyle restaurants that help fend off jet lag. FLORRIE THOMAS
